🎯 Step 2: Define Your Naming Goals

Your name should reflect your brand strategically. Consider these naming goals:

GoalExplanation
DescriptiveClearly describes what you do (e.g., PayPal, General Motors)
EvocativeSparks emotion or imagery (e.g., Amazon, Nike)
InventedUnique, made-up names (e.g., Google, Kodak)
AcronymicShortened from a longer name (e.g., IBM, NASA)
MetaphoricalUses a symbol or concept (e.g., Apple, Red Bull)

Choose a direction that aligns with your brand’s tone, personality, and positioning.


πŸ’‘ Step 3: Brainstorm Ideas

This is the creative phase  let your imagination run wild. Use these brainstorming techniques:

✅ Word Association

Start with keywords related to your product, mission, or audience. Write down all related words, feelings, and ideas.

✅ Combine & Twist

Mix two or more words (e.g., Instagram = Instant + Telegram).

✅ Foreign Languages

Use meaningful words from Latin, Sanskrit, or other languages for uniqueness and elegance.

✅ Symbolism & Metaphors

Think of animals, elements, mythological names, or stories that align with your brand values.

πŸ” Step 4: Evaluate Your Name Ideas

Now it's time to filter and refine your list using the following criteria:

1. Is It Memorable?

Short, catchy names are easier to remember. Avoid long or complex words.

2. Is It Easy to Spell and Pronounce?

Your audience should be able to type it easily or refer it to others without confusion.

3. Is It Relevant?

It should align with your niche, values, or identity  even if abstractly.

4. Is It Unique?

Search for existing businesses with similar names. You don’t want legal issues or brand confusion.

5. Is the Domain Available?

Check availability of .com or other relevant domain names. A matching domain adds authority.

6. Is It Scalable?

Will the name still make sense if you expand products or enter new markets?

πŸ›‘️ Step 6: Legal Checks and Domain Registration

Once you’ve chosen a name:

✔️ Trademark Search

Check if it’s legally available in your country (e.g., USPTO.gov for the USA, or Nepal’s IP Office).

✔️ Domain Name

Use sites like GoDaddy or Namecheap to register a domain. Ideally, get the .com (or .np in Nepal).

✔️ Social Media Handles

Check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, etc. for matching usernames.


✨ Bonus Tips for Great Business Names

  1. Avoid Trends: Names based on trends may become outdated.

  2. Stay Away from ClichΓ©s: Words like “solutions,” “global,” or “enterprise” can be generic.

  3. Think Global: If you aim for global reach, ensure the name works across cultures and doesn’t offend.

  4. Don’t Rush It: Take your time a good name is worth the effort.

  5. Get Professional Help: Consider branding consultants if you're unsure.
